about

This album was in large part the result of repairing a semi-functional Roland Rhythm 55 and finding delight in its dulcet thumps and searing, trebley snare hits. What else. The album is named after the persona I attempted to inhabit for the last year -- a kind of mash-up of Marc Bolan and Woody Allen, but without, you know, automobile accidents or incest. Just the face glitter and anxious dread and self-loathing.


The album title is not the only allusion to Difficult Musicians, believe it or not. Track five was an attempt to erase Roger Waters. Actually, that would have been a better song title. The lyrics to "Erase Roger Waters" I wrote at 6:30 AM at the Montvale Service Area on the Garden State Parkway as a busload of French teenagers disembarked and grumpily waited for BK to start selling coffee, then complained bitterly after they attempted to drink it. The lyrics to "Every Kind of End" were partially ChatGPT-generated. The samples in "Manuel Orantes Quietly Declines" required about 2 entire days of watching "Hill Street Blues" on YouTube. I think we can all agree that was time well-spent. Immediately before the third verse on "Every Kind of End" (00:02:13) my dog adds some collar-bourine expertly.

More about this album's physical construction: The "Recording the Masters" RTM911 tape came from the fine Canadians at Duplication.ca. The tape itself is based on the Aktien-Gesellschaft für Anilin-Fabrikation tape formula -- see below -- from their Wolfen factory (known by the pithy monicker "VEB Film und Chemiefaserwerk Agfa Wolfen") in East Germany.

Also known as IG Farben. Yes, that IG Farben. The folks who brought us Zyklon-B. I discovered this after sourcing the tapes, don't cancel me.

I'd like to go further back, and think that these tapes are long-descended from the iconic Flemish industrialist Lieven Gevaert, who started what would become AGFA in the intellectual tradition of the "Rerum novarum," back when popes gave a shit about The People, supported labor unions, and predicted capitalism would land us exactly here. 2023. Enjoy!

• Width: 3,81mm
• Base film: Polyester
• Base film thickness: 8 µm
• Coating thickness: 5 µm
• Total thickness: 13 µm
• Coercivity: 370 Oe
• Saturation retentivity: 1480 G
• Oxide: Fe2O3
